Misted Up Window Repair: A Comprehensive Guide

Misted up windows are a common concern dealt with by lots of property owners and business premises owners. Whether due to age, climate condition, or structural issues, condensation between double-glazed panes can position an issue. Not just can these Misted Up Window Repair windows compromise the visual of a building, however they can also affect energy efficiency. This post explores the reasons for misted windows, the repair alternatives readily available, and practical ideas to prevent misting in the future.

Comprehending Misted Windows

Misting takes place when moisture develops in between the panes of double or triple glazing. This typically shows that the window unit has lost its seal, enabling air and humidity to enter the space in between the glass. Here’s a more detailed take a look at some common causes of misty windows:

Common Causes

  • Age: Over time, the seals on double-glazed windows can deteriorate, permitting moisture to go into.
  • Temperature level modifications: Rapid changes in temperature level can cause sealing products to agreement and broaden, leading to possible failure.
  • Poor setup: Improper installation can result in sealing failures and increased possibilities of condensation.
  • Humidity levels: High indoor humidity, especially in inadequately ventilated locations, can exacerbate misting problems.

Repair Options for Misted Windows

When confronted with misted windows, property owners have numerous repair alternatives at their disposal. Each alternative differs in terms of cost and efficiency. Below is an overview of the main repair approaches:

1. DIY Repair

For those wanting to conserve money, DIY repair may be a feasible option. Here’s how:

  • Drill Method:
    • Tools Needed: Drill, little drill bit, and a hairdryer.
    • Utilizing a small drill bit, develop small holes at the bottom of the misted window. This allows moisture to leave.
    • Utilize a hairdryer to clear any staying moisture.
    • Lastly, seal the holes with a clear silicone sealant.

Please note that this approach is not permanent and might lead to additional problems down the line.

2. Window Defogging Services

Professional window defogging services can remove condensation without requiring to replace the whole window unit. Professionals utilize specialized equipment to safely get rid of moisture and restore clearness.

3. Seal Replacement

If the window is still in excellent condition but the seal has actually failed, changing the seal is an option. Professionals can eliminate the old seal, tidy the glass, and install a brand-new, long lasting seal.

4. Full Window Replacement

In cases where the window is extensively damaged or the frames are weakened, a total window replacement may be needed. This alternative tends to be the most expensive but guarantees that the problem is completely solved.

Cost Comparison Table

Repair Option Average Cost (GBP) Effectiveness Life expectancy
Do it yourself Repair ₤ 20 – ₤ 100 Short-term 6 months – 1 year
Window Defogging Services ₤ 50 – ₤ 150 Moderate 1 – 3 years
Seal Replacement ₤ 100 – ₤ 300 High 5 – 10 years
Complete Window Replacement ₤ 300 – ₤ 1,500+ Very high 20 – 30 years

Avoiding Misted Windows

Taking proactive actions can reduce the possibilities of windows misting in the future. Here is a list of effective strategies to keep windows clear:

  • Ensure Proper Installation: Hire certified professionals for installation and regular assessments.
  • Keep Suitable Indoor Humidity Levels: Use dehumidifiers when needed, especially in high-moisture locations like bathrooms and kitchens.
  • Regular Cleaning and Maintenance: Check seals for wear and tear periodically and tidy windows regularly to decrease dirt and gunk.
  • Update to High-Quality Windows: Invest in energy-efficient windows that come with stronger and longer-lasting seals.

FAQs

Q1: Can I repair misted windows myself?

Yes, there are DIY approaches to repair misted windows, though they may not be long-term solutions. Working with a professional is normally more reliable.

Q2: How long does it require to get misted windows repaired?

The timeline depends upon the repair approach chosen. Do it yourself approaches can be finished in a few hours, while professional repairs can take one to several days depending upon the sash.

Q3: Why do brand-new windows mist up?

New windows can mist up due to improper setup or production problems. It’s vital to guarantee quality assurance throughout setup.

Q4: Will misted windows impact my heating costs?

Yes, misted windows can lead to thermal ineffectiveness, triggering your heating expense to increase as your heating unit works harder to maintain comfy temperatures.
